Sounds like you're bypassing the level shifter on the ESP8266 rx line. You can probably get away with it but since it's already on the shield I'd advise you to use it. Sending 5v signals into the 3.3V ESP8266 might cause damage. There's some disagreement on whether the ESP8266 IO pins are 5v tolerant or not but I say better safe than sorry.
